What are the reasons for the Passat B5 shaking during startup?

Passat B5 shaking during startup is mainly caused by the ignition system, unstable oil pressure, and engine aging. Solutions for the ignition system: Check the working condition of the spark plugs, high-voltage wires, and ignition coils. Poor performance of the ignition system or improper spark plug firing can also lead to such faults. Solutions for oil pressure: If you have already cleaned the engine carbon deposits, washed the throttle body, replaced the oil pads and spark plugs, but still notice body shaking at idle, it is recommended to visit a 4S shop to check the fuel supply pressure and the intake pressure sensor. Abnormal fuel pump supply pressure or incorrect values and poor performance of the intake pressure sensor can cause body shaking. Solutions for aging engine components: Car shaking is also related to aging engine mounts. Engine mounts are actually the shock absorption system of the engine, responsible for absorbing minor vibrations during engine operation. If the engine mounts are faulty, these vibrations will be transmitted to the steering wheel and the interior, causing shaking at idle.

What is the reason for the fuel pump recall compensation for the xrv?

Regarding the reason for the fuel pump recall compensation for the xrv, the explanation is as follows: 1. The resin molding conditions during the manufacturing process of the fuel pump impeller were not optimal. Prolonged immersion of the impeller in fuel can cause swelling and deformation, leading to interference with the fuel pump housing. This results in poor fuel pump performance and inability to supply fuel to the engine properly. In extreme cases, the engine may stall while driving, posing a safety hazard. 2. There is an issue with the vehicle's power control unit. Under low-temperature conditions, the PCU may malfunction and stop supplying power to the 12V battery, causing the vehicle's dashboard warning lights to fail to illuminate. If the vehicle continues to be used, the drive motor may stop working in extreme cases, rendering the vehicle unable to operate normally and posing a safety hazard.

What is the sequence of the three steps in defensive driving?

Defensive driving consists of three steps in the following order: the first step is observation, the second is prediction, and the third is action. Here is a detailed breakdown: 1. Observation: Drivers should adopt proper observation techniques to identify potential hazards on the road early. Observation should be thorough and far-reaching, avoiding distractions from irrelevant objects. 2. Prediction: After observing the road conditions, drivers must accurately analyze and predict potential risks that could affect driving safety, without relying on luck. 3. Action: Once risks are predicted, appropriate actions should be taken to mitigate them in advance.

What are the dimensions of the eighth-generation Accord?

Detailed information about the dimensions of the eighth-generation Accord is as follows: 1. Body dimensions of the eighth-generation Accord. The eighth-generation Accord has a body length of 4945mm, a width of 1845mm, a height of 1480mm, a wheelbase of 2800mm, a minimum ground clearance of 115mm, and a curb weight of 1505kg. The eighth-generation Accord has increased the distance between the front left and right seats, allowing the eighth-generation Accord to provide passengers with a more comfortable and spacious interior. 2. Powertrain of the eighth-generation Accord. The newly upgraded Honda i-VTEC engine delivers stronger power and higher fuel efficiency. The 2.4-liter i-VTEC inline four-cylinder engine produces 180 horsepower and 225 Nm of torque, representing an 8% increase in power and a 4% increase in torque compared to its predecessor, while fuel consumption is reduced by 8%.
